The coronavirus death toll in the country remained at 946 as no more patient died in the last 24 hours, said the National Institute for Health and Welfare (THL) on Thursday.

Meanwhile, the total number of coronavirus infections in the country has increased to 92, 062 as 98 new cases were diagnosed in that time.

The number of coronavirus variants in the country increased to 7624. Of them, 6, 259 are UK variants, 1,296 South African variants, 67 Indian variants and two Brazilian variants.

So far, 604 people have died in the Helsinki-Uusimaa Hospital District (HUS), 102 in the Turku Hospital District (TYKS), 94 in the Tampere-Pirkanmaa Hospital District (TAYS), 84 in the Pohjois-Savo Hospital District (KYS), and 62 in the Pohjois-Pohjanmaa Hospital District (OYS).

A total of 99 coronavirus patients, including 19 in intensive care units (ICUs), are now undergoing treatment at different hospitals in the country.

According to the THL report, in relation to Finland’s total population (5,537,046), the prevalence of COVID-19 cases is 1,663 per 100,000 people.

Currently, laboratories in the country have the testing capacity of about 30,000 samples a day.
